? OTS Stage 2 Boost Targets
I'm trying to modify Cobb's off the shelf stage 2 tune for a 2012 WRX because I added a EBCS to the car. I believe I have the WOT waistgate duty cycle dialed in, but I'm not certain about the partial throttle calibrations.
I started by reducing the wastegate duty cycle tables (Hi and Low) down by 50%. Now there are several spots at partial throttle and rpm ranges between 2400 and 4000 where WGDC is at the High table max but I'm not achieving the boost targets, even though the car seems to drive very well. My question is: Should I be hitting all the boost targets across the partial throttle ranges, or are those targets meant to force the correction tables into action for other reasons?

Boost Target is just that, a Target. You wont ever reach boost target below 3200 RPM. You should have mapped the Boost Target vs Actual boost prior to the EBCS and then compared it to the post EBCS tune and made adjustments to this. Once dialed in you should see the delta and the post EBCS reaching target boost a couple hundred RPM sooner.
